Situated on the western shore of the Rio de la Plata, Buenos Aires is predominantly characterized by flat terrains. The altitude of the city ranges from 0 to 28 meters (0 to 92 feet) above sea level. This relatively low elevation contributes to the city’s unique topography and influences its climate, infrastructure, and even cultural practices.

One significant consequence of Buenos Aires’ low altitude is its susceptibility to flooding. The city’s proximity to the river basin increases the risk of flooding during heavy rains and storms. In the past, Buenos Aires has faced several severe flooding events that have challenged the city’s infrastructure and caused disruptions to daily life. Efforts to improve drainage systems and manage flood-prone areas have been undertaken to mitigate the impact of such natural occurrences.

Another aspect influenced by the difference in altitude is the city’s climate. The flat terrain of Buenos Aires, coupled with its proximity to the Atlantic Ocean, creates a microclimate characterized by humid subtropical weather. The absence of significant elevation changes within the city limits results in a relatively uniform climate pattern. Summers are hot and humid, with average temperatures ranging from 25 to 30 degrees Celsius (77 to 86 degrees Fahrenheit), while winters are mild with temperatures rarely dropping below 10 degrees Celsius (50 degrees Fahrenheit).
